Yellow hits the home run! Planning ahead by placing needed things at a mid level for reachability. AND [I know, never start a sentence with a conjunction] squat and lunge. Those exercises will definitely be part of the post surgical follow up physical therapy anyway. So take ahold of a friendly piece of furniture and pratice gracefully squatting several reps at a time before hand. This practice will begin to create a habit I follow to this day, and my surgery date was 30 June 2010. Lunges...... awkward but truly doable befoe surgery, reaching out with one leg and going down with the opposite knee. You can lunge all of the way across a room and back.
